日本数据库Aurora Serverless,冷启动延迟高吗?
日本数据库Aurora Serverless,冷启动延迟高吗?这个问题像一把钥匙,恰好打开了云端数据库优化的大门。当企业迈入无服务器架构的新世界,总会在便利性与性能之间寻找微妙的平衡点,而冷启动延迟,便是这条路上最常遇见的挑战之一。
冷启动,指的是当数据库实例从休眠状态被唤醒时,系统需要重新分配资源、初始化环境所产生的时间延迟。对于Aurora Serverless而言,这一机制虽然节省了资源与成本,却也可能在关键时刻带来响应速度的波动。尤其在流量突增、或长时间无请求后首次访问时,用户可能会感受到几秒甚至更长的等待——这在分秒必争的互联网服务中,有时足以影响用户体验。
但延迟的高低并非绝对。Aurora Serverless在设计上已做了诸多优化,例如通过预置容量单元、保持最小实例数等方式缓解这一问题。实际测试表明,在配置合理、访问模式相对稳定的场景中,其冷启动时间通常可控制在数秒内。然而,若应用本身对延迟极为敏感——例如实时交易系统或在线游戏——那么这一点延迟仍可能成为业务瓶颈。
有趣的是,冷启动问题也折射出云计算时代的一种哲学:我们是否愿意用短暂的等待,换取长期的弹性与成本效益?正如一位架构师所说:“没有完美的系统,只有最适合的取舍。” Aurora Serverless 的冷启动并非缺陷,而是一种设计上的权衡,关键在于我们如何理解并驾驭它。
那么,如何在实际应用中降低冷启动带来的影响呢?业界常用的策略包括设置适当的自动伸缩策略、利用预热请求保持实例活跃,甚至结合多区域部署以分散负载。此外,合理设计数据库连接池、控制查询频率,也能有效减少不必要的休眠与唤醒循环。
说到底,技术选择从来不是非黑即白的判断题。Aurora Serverless 在自动扩缩容、按需付费等方面的优势依然显著,尤其适合流量波动大、开发周期短的中小型项目。而若你对延迟有极致要求,或许可以考虑搭配其他高性能服务,构建一个互补而稳健的云架构。
在探索云端数据库的同时,一个稳定而高效的服务器环境同样至关重要。我们推荐秀米云服务器,提供香港、美国、新加坡等多地节点,全球访问速度快,性价比卓越,是部署各类应用的理想之选。有需要可联系TG:@Ammkiss,官网:www.xiumiyun.com" target="_blank" rel="nofollow noopener">https://www.xiumiyun.com/